About This Item

New York: Alfred A. Knopf, 1942. First Edition. Hardcover. Very Good +/Very Good. Signed. Signed first edition. Hardcover. Brown cloth with red designs and black lettering on spine. [xvi], 344 pp. Mahogany top stain. Deckled edge. Illustrated with photographs and a fold out map of Georgia all in black and white. Discoloration on front and back paste downs and fly leaves. Foxing on edge and inner dust jacket. Covers have light wear with a few small stains. Dust jacket has wear, rubbing, a few small tears. Overall a nice copy. Full refund if not satisfied.
